Someone on one of the posts mentioned something about I^2*R losses. They are referring to Ohm’s Law by saying that current squared times resistance = power, and in this case power lost. Let us take a case with any typical amplifier playing music or a sine wave burst for a period of time where half of the time is ‘loud’ and half is ‘quiet’, just to simplify the situation. Let us also pretend that during the ‘loud’ times the amplifier draws 1000 amps and during the quiet times it draws 0 amps. Let’s pretend for a moment that during a ‘loud’ time; 1000 amps of current are being pulled on a 12 volt system through a 10 foot run of 1/0 AWG cable. Standard resistance for this length of 1/0 AWG cable is about 0.0012 ohms. Using the formula above for power lost 1000 amps * 1000 amps * 0.0012 ohms = 1200 Watts!!! So during this ‘loud’ time 1200 watts of power is being lost on that cable alone, and of course during the ‘quiet’ time 0 watts of power is being lost since the current being drawn at that time is zero. Ok, with that said, half the time 1200 watts are being lost and half the time 0 watts are being lost, for an average loss of 600 watts.
